With just one sip of Atance, you immediately notice that this is a delightfully cheerful wine brimming with character and fruit. An organic estate wine and suitable for vegans, it is made entirely from Bobal grapes grown on goblet-trained vines located inland from Valencia at an altitude of 800 metres above sea level. These conditions together with the sandy soils in which the plants struggle to find sustenance, ensure the resulting wine displays character and elegance.
Grapes are harvested and selected by hand in the vineyards, and then fermented in steel and concrete tanks at controlled temperatures. A little use of its lees gives the finished wine body in the mouth and a rounded sensation. Following a 6-month ageing process, it is bottled in April and May. Upon pouring, it displays a beautiful cherry red colour and suggestive aromas of black fruits and liquorice with hints of spices and a feeling of minerality. It has a juicy feel, quite gentle, like sweet ripe blackberries. Delicate on first taste, it quickly fills every corner of the mouth with a pleasantness which plays against precise bitter tones reminiscent of coriander seeds. Every drink contains the freshness of the forest and the wine's fruit maintains a perfect balance between citric acidity and mature sensations while its apparent fragility turns into a direct and honest character in the mouth. A wine constantly expressing a great respect for the variety and how it is grown, with a lingering, transparent and extremely expressive character.
